WebThe pechay in English is known as snow cabbage, Chinese chard, or Chinese white cabbage. The scientific name of pechay is Brassica rapa. The pechay vegetable is also known as bokchoy, bok choy, bok choi, pakchoi, pakchoy, or petsay in Tagalog. The pechay is spelled as “p e c h a y.”. Web1. WebPechay is an erect, biennial herb, growing about 15 to 30 centimeters tall in vegetative state. Leaves are ovate, spreading, and arranged spirally.
